Payment Due Date Based on Fulfillment Date
We have customers who we require a 50% deposit at the time of order placement. Since these projects are larger, and require multiple steps, and sometimes drag out for months, the rest of the payment is due after the items are fully fulfilled. I've tested Installments in Sandbox, however, since it's still date-based, as opposed to fulfillment-date based, it won't work for this situation. Is there a way to set this up? Example below but any help is greatly appreciated. Thanks!
Example:
Customer orders big build-out project on 5/1/24. 50% payment of total sales order is due at time of booking - 5/1/24. We special order equipment and install crew. All items are fulfilled and installed on 7/8/24. We would require the remaining 50% to be due 30 days after 7/8/24, so on 8/7/24. Any way the system can automate that?
